History
The Yangwang U8 was publicly revealed on January 5, 2023, as the inaugural model of BYD's ultra-luxury Yangwang sub-brand, and went on sale in China on April 18, 2023. Built on a body-on-frame platform, it pairs a 2.0-litre turbocharged petrol range-extender engine — which does not drive the wheels — with four 220 kW (295 hp) electric motors, one at each corner, for a combined system output of 880 kW (1,180 hp). The starting price at launch was ¥1,098,000 (approximately US$150,000), placing it squarely against Land Rover and Mercedes-Benz G-Class.
The U8's most-discussed technical features stem from BYD's e⁴ individual wheel drive (IWD) platform. Because each wheel is driven by its own motor independently, the vehicle can perform 359-degree tank turns in place, crab sideways, and continue moving on three wheels if one motor fails. The DiSus active suspension can raise ride height by 15 cm for serious off-roading, and a claimed wading depth of up to 1,400 mm (Off-road Master trim) is backed by an 'emergency floating mode' — the vehicle can reportedly stay buoyant for up to 30 minutes at 3 km/h on still water with the suspension raised. A 49.05 kWh LFP Blade battery gives 180 km of pure-electric CLTC range; total claimed range on a full tank is approximately 1,000 km (CLTC).
A long-wheelbase variant, the U8L, was announced in September 2025 at a launch price of ¥1,280,000, adding three-row seating and a 200 mm stretch in the wheelbase for improved rear-cabin space. The standard U8 remained in production alongside it.

Notable special editions & performance variants
U8L
Long-wheelbase three-row variant, 200 mm added to wheelbase, priced from ¥1,280,000 at launch.
Off-road Master
Higher-spec trim with 1,400 mm wading depth versus 1,000 mm on the Premium Edition.
